From the act of putting on particular robes of office.

Verb

edit

assume the mantle (third-person singular simple present assumes the mantle, present participle assuming the mantle, simple past and past participle assumed the mantle)

  1. (idiomatic, with "of") To take on a specific role or position, along with any associated responsibilities.
